Renata Bertolas
Description
Renata Bertolas is an Italian voice actress and dubbing director, born in Verona on July 3, 1962. A trained pianist and a singer of jazz and bossanova, she began her career in voice acting in 1988 after participating in various radio dramas for RAI. She is highly active in the dubbing industry, working primarily out of Milan, and is also a sought-after dubbing director for a wide range of productions, including reality television, animated series, and films such as Cobra Kai, Spy × Family, and Made in Abyss.
Bertolas is best known for voicing the title character in the anime series Cardcaptor Sakura, a role that established her as a prominent figure in Italian dubbing for animation. She has also voiced Clare in Claymore and the titular character Mirmo in Mirmo Zibang!. Her extensive career encompasses leading roles in many other popular series. She is the voice of Dekisugi in the Doraemon franchise, Haos Tigrerra in Bakugan Battle Brawlers and its sequel New Vestroia, and Officer Jenny in the Pocket Monsters: Diamond & Pearl series and other Pokémon seasons.
Her film work includes providing the voice of Ursula Callistis in the Little Witch Academia films and Dekisugi in Stand By Me Doraemon. In the world of video games, she is a prolific voice artist, known for roles such as Nina Cortex in several Crash Bandicoot titles, Mad Moxxi in the Borderlands series, and Anya Stroud in Gears of War.
Beyond these signature roles, Bertolas has an extensive filmography that demonstrates her versatility across genres. She has voiced characters like Manami Suda in Jujutsu Kaisen 0, Aira in Mazinkaiser SKL, Nuriko in Fushigi Yugi, Bianca in Dragon Knight: Wheel of Time, Lania in the Saint Seiya: The Hades Chapter features, Maria in Vexille - 2077 Isolation of Japan, Miki Jonouchi across multiple Future GPX Cyber Formula series, Anna Kazami in Nurse Angel Ririka SOS, the singing voice of Rossana in Kodocha, Corte in Lost Song, and Nami Hayase in New Attacker You!.
A recurring and notable aspect of Bertolas's work is her contribution as a singing voice. She has frequently been cast as the singing replacement for other actresses and has performed theme songs for series such as Cardcaptor Sakura, Corrector Yui, and Pokémon. This skill is also highlighted in her later career, where she has provided the singing voices for characters like Rainbow Dash in the Italian version of My Little Pony: Friendship Is Magic. In addition to her performance work, she has taken on significant responsibilities as a dubbing director, overseeing the Italian adaptations for numerous recent and popular series.
